<title>drm/tegra: Do not assume that a NULL domain means no DMA IOMMU</title>
<updated>2024-02-01T12:17:21+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Jason Gunthorpe</name>
<email>jgg@nvidia.com</email>
</author>
<published>2024-01-30T16:14:54+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.tavy.me/linux-stable.git/commit/?id=fae6e669cdc52fdbb843e7fb1b8419642b6b8cba'/>
<id>fae6e669cdc52fdbb843e7fb1b8419642b6b8cba</id>
<content type='text'>
Previously with tegra-smmu, even with CONFIG_IOMMU_DMA, the default domain
could have been left as NULL. The NULL domain is specially recognized by
host1x_client_iommu_attach() as meaning it is not the DMA domain and
should be replaced with the special shared domain.

This happened prior to the below commit because tegra-smmu was using the
NULL domain to mean IDENTITY.

Now that the domain is properly labled the test in DRM doesn't see NULL.
Check for IDENTITY as well to enable the special domains.

<title>drm/tegra: hub: Increase buffer size to ensure all possible values can be stored</title>
<updated>2023-10-11T20:52:43+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Lee Jones</name>
<email>lee@kernel.org</email>
</author>
<published>2023-08-24T07:37:00+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.tavy.me/linux-stable.git/commit/?id=f170bed50f9bbc4b03673f40c91f84d4d0258409'/>
<id>f170bed50f9bbc4b03673f40c91f84d4d0258409</id>
<content type='text'>
When converting from int to string, we must allow for up to 10-chars (2147483647).

Fixes the following W=1 kernel build warning(s):

 drivers/gpu/drm/tegra/hub.c: In function ‘tegra_display_hub_probe’:
 drivers/gpu/drm/tegra/hub.c:1106:47: warning: ‘%u’ directive output may be truncated writing between 1 and 10 bytes into a region of size 4 [-Wformat-truncation=]
 drivers/gpu/drm/tegra/hub.c:1106:42: note: directive argument in the range [0, 4294967294]
 drivers/gpu/drm/tegra/hub.c:1106:17: note: ‘snprintf’ output between 6 and 15 bytes into a destination of size 8
